geocentric parallax
Technical term in astronomy; the apparent shift of a celestial body's position when observed from the Earth's center versus its surface.
月の位置を正確に求めるには、地心視差を補正する必要がある。
To accurately determine the Moon's position, it is necessary to correct for geocentric parallax.
Heliocentric parallax, measured from the Sun's center, while 地心視差 is measured from the Earth's center.
Compound of 地心 (geocentric) and 視差 (parallax). The exact historical derivation is uncertain; the spelling is conventionally associated with the astronomical meaning.
